Advanced Perception Capabilities
ARBE's radar technology offers unparalleled perception capabilities, allowing vehicles to detect and track multiple objects simultaneously at high speeds and long ranges. This is achieved through a massive MIMO array of 48 receiving and 48 transmitting channels, providing ultra-high resolution in both azimuth and elevation. This capability is crucial for safe navigation in complex urban environments and highways, making ARBE's radar solutions ideal for advanced driver-assistance systems (ADAS) and autonomous driving.

AI-Driven Capabilities with NVIDIA
ARBE's partnership with NVIDIA enhances its AI capabilities and market position in the autonomous vehicle sector. By integrating ARBE's high-resolution radar with NVIDIA's DRIVE AGX in-vehicle computing platform, the collaboration revolutionizes radar-based free space mapping and real-time safety applications. This integration allows ARBE to offer a "Grand Unified Perception Model," seamlessly integrating radar data into OEM perception systems for autonomous driving. This solution offers precise mapping of drivable areas, even in challenging weather or lighting conditions, identifying safe zones while detecting low obstacles, small objects, and non-reflective targets.
